确保 Web 应用程序中的插件和扩展生态系统免受 XSS 攻击

Your go-to forum for bot dataset expertise.
Post Reply
sakib40
Posts: 699
Joined: Sat Dec 21, 2024 3:18 am

确保 Web 应用程序中的插件和扩展生态系统免受 XSS 攻击

Post by sakib40 »

现代网络应用程序严重依赖插件和扩展来添加功能和能力。然而,这种便利也带来了巨大的安全风险,包括危险的跨站点脚本(XSS)攻击。 XSS 攻击允许攻击者将恶意代码注入您的 Web 应用程序,这可能导致数据盗窃、帐户接管和声誉损害。

确保插件和扩展生态系统的安全对于保护您的 Web 应用程序免受这些威胁至关重要。以下是可以采取的一些重要步骤来减轻 XSS 风险:

用户输入验证
攻击者利用 XSS 漏洞的最常见方式之一是通过未经验证的用户输入。始终验证用户输入,确保其符合预期的格式和值范围。删除可用于注入恶意代码的特殊字符和 HTML 标签。

输出卫生处理
除了验证输入之外,在 Web 应用程序中显示输出之前 RCS 数据英国 对其进行清理也很重要。这涉及删除可以作为代码执行的 HTML 标签和特殊字符。您可以使用编程语言的内置库或函数来帮助清理输出。

使用 HTTP 安全标头
HTTP 安全标头(例如 Content-Security-Policy (CSP) 和 X-XSS-Protection)可以通过限制浏览器可以加载的内容和资源类型来帮助防止 XSS 攻击。正确配置这些标头以加强 Web 应用程序的安全性。

查看外部插件和扩展
当您集成外部插件或扩展时,仔细检查它们是否存在 XSS 漏洞非常重要。检查提供商的源代码、文档和声誉。如果可能,请仅选择来自可信来源的插件和扩展。
Post Reply